What is Affiliate Marketing?

Affiliate marketing is when a company pays its affiliates (me/bloggers) a small commission for bringing sales to its site. It’s very popular, as you can see from this wealthy affiliate review. For a lot of bloggers, it is their main source of income and it’s how they keep their blog running. You can tell if they use affiliate marketing by looking for a disclaimer saying they will profit if you use the links on their blog. For example, one of my main sources of affiliate income is through rewardStyle, which is a third-party company that is affiliated with tons of brands. RewardStyle also owns the LIKEtoKNOW.it platform. Through rewardStyle I’m able to link to lots of different items (like the ones featured in today’s post!), and when a reader clicks on those links, goes to the retailer’s site and makes a purchase (it doesn’t have to be the original linked product), I earn a small commission on that purchase. My commission on the sale doesn’t affect your purchase (or purchase price) at all.

With that said, I feel like I need to mention that I never link to products that I don’t love nor do I ever link to brands that I don’t trust.

Affiliate Marketing Programs

While rewardStyle was my first affiliate program to be a part of and is still my biggest source of affiliate income, there are a million different affiliate marketing companies out there. For example, Amazon has it’s own affiliate program. So does ShopBop. The list goes on and on. And to be honest, it gets a bit overwhelming trying to keep up with them all. I try to focus in on just a couple.
